My Effin' Life

2023 || Hardcover || Geddy Lee || Veltman Distributie Import Books

The long-awaited memoir, generously illustrated with never-before-seen photos, from the iconic Rock and Roll Hall of Famer, Rush bassist, and bestselling author of Geddy Lee's Big Beautiful Book of Bass.

Lou

A New York Life

2023 || Hardcover || Will Hermes || Veltman Distributie Import Books

Since his death ten years ago, Lou Reed's stature and living presence have only grown. The great rock-poet presided over the marriage of Brill Building pop and the European avant-garde, and left American culture transfigured.

The Double Life of Bob Dylan Volume 2: 1966-2021

'Far away from Myself'

2023 || Hardcover || Clinton Heylin || Veltman Distributie Import Books

The second volume of Clinton Heylin's magisterial biography takes us from Dylan's 1966 motorcycle accident to the present day. We meet a man who is determined to confound expectations; yet whatever he does only seems to confirm his iconic status to fans and critics alike.

Mozart

Portrait of a Genius

1994 || Paperback || Norbert Elias || Wiley

Now available in paperback, Mozart is a brilliant study of the great composer's life and creative genius, written by one of the most important social thinkers of our time. In Mozart, Elias provides insight into this case of tragic conflict between personal creativity and the tastes of a society which sought to control it.
